What are facts about Thomas Jefferson the thrid president of the United States of America.?

Thomas Jefferson died fifty years after the signing of the Declaration of Independence. He died on the same day as John Adams, the second president of the United States of America. They were originally friends but became all but bitter political advesaries; they lived fairly close to each other; it's said that when one died, the other learned about it and more or less decided that he could die, also. Give three facts about Thomas Jefferson?

Thomas Jefferson was one of the main authors of the American Declaration of Independence. He was also the third president of the United States.
